
Nine persons including five civilians were killed while 81 others were injured in the last 24 hours in Aden in several mine blasts that were planted by Houthis and pro-Ali Abdullah Saleh militias, Mandab News website quoted medical sources as saying.
The sources added that a number of the injured people are in critical condition.
Earlier, popular resistance and the army regained control over Aden and expelled the Houthis out of the city on July 17.
Meanwhile, the fighting continues in Yemen between the Houthis and troops loyal to Saleh on the one hand and southern and tribal militias and loyalists to President Hadi, who is now in Saudi Arabia.
